Overview

Argus High (Continuation) is a public high serving grades 9–12 in Ceres, California. The school enrolls 189 students. It is part of the Ceres Unified district.

Equity & Title I

In the United States, Free/Reduced Lunch (FRL) eligibility is the primary federal proxy for student poverty. Schools with 40% or more FRL-eligible students typically qualify for Title I school-wide programs.
